Java從入門到精通適合初學者嗎?
Java是(shi)一門廣泛應用于(yu)軟件開發的編(bian)程語言(yan),它(ta)的設計目標是(shi)讓(rang)開發者(zhe)(zhe)能(neng)夠編(bian)寫一次(ci)代碼,運行在不(bu)同的平臺上(shang)。由于(yu)其簡潔、可靠和跨平臺的特性,Java成為了許多初學者(zhe)(zhe)學習編(bian)程的首選(xuan)語言(yan)。那么,Java從入門到(dao)精(jing)通適合(he)初學者(zhe)(zhe)嗎?這是(shi)一個值(zhi)得討論的問題。
_x000D_Java作為一(yi)門面向(xiang)對象的編程(cheng)(cheng)語言,注重代碼的可讀性和(he)(he)可維護(hu)性,這使(shi)得初(chu)學(xue)者更容易(yi)理(li)解(jie)和(he)(he)掌握。它的語法相對簡單,不像其他編程(cheng)(cheng)語言那樣需(xu)要花費大量的時間去學(xue)習(xi)和(he)(he)理(li)解(jie)。Java擁有豐富的文檔和(he)(he)資(zi)源(yuan),初(chu)學(xue)者可以通過閱讀教材、參與在線課程(cheng)(cheng)和(he)(he)訪(fang)問開發者社區來獲(huo)得幫助和(he)(he)支持。
_x000D_Java從入門到(dao)精通適合(he)初(chu)學(xue)者(zhe)的原因還在于它的廣(guang)泛(fan)應(ying)用(yong)領(ling)域。Java不僅僅用(yong)于開發桌面(mian)應(ying)用(yong)程序(xu),還可以用(yong)于開發Web應(ying)用(yong)、移動應(ying)用(yong)和(he)(he)企業級(ji)應(ying)用(yong)。這使得初(chu)學(xue)者(zhe)可以選擇(ze)自己(ji)感興趣的領(ling)域進(jin)行深(shen)入學(xue)習(xi)和(he)(he)實踐。Java擁有龐(pang)大的開發者(zhe)社區和(he)(he)豐富(fu)的第三方庫,初(chu)學(xue)者(zhe)可以借助這些資源快速上手并解決問題(ti)。
_x000D_要成為Java的專家并(bing)不(bu)是一件(jian)容易的事(shi)情。Java作(zuo)為一門功能強(qiang)大的編程語言,擁(yong)有(you)(you)許(xu)多高級(ji)特性(xing)和(he)復雜的概(gai)念,需(xu)要花費(fei)大量的時間(jian)和(he)精力(li)去學習和(he)理解。從入門到精通需(xu)要經歷長時間(jian)的實踐和(he)不(bu)斷的學習。初學者需(xu)要有(you)(you)耐心和(he)毅(yi)力(li)去克服困難,不(bu)斷提升自己(ji)的技能和(he)知識。
_x000D_關于Java從(cong)入門到(dao)精通適(shi)合初學者的相(xiang)關問答:
_x000D_1. Java適合零基礎的初學者嗎?
_x000D_是(shi)的(de),Java適合(he)零基礎的(de)初(chu)學(xue)者。Java的(de)語(yu)法(fa)相對簡單,初(chu)學(xue)者可以通過學(xue)習基本的(de)語(yu)法(fa)規(gui)則和常用的(de)編程(cheng)概(gai)念快速上手。
_x000D_2. 學習Java需要(yao)具備哪些基礎知識(shi)?
_x000D_學習Java并不(bu)需要具備其(qi)他編程語言的(de)(de)(de)基礎(chu)知(zhi)識(shi)(shi)(shi),但對于計(ji)算(suan)機基礎(chu)知(zhi)識(shi)(shi)(shi)的(de)(de)(de)了解會有所幫助。了解計(ji)算(suan)機的(de)(de)(de)基本原理(li)、數據結構和(he)算(suan)法(fa)等知(zhi)識(shi)(shi)(shi)可以(yi)更好地理(li)解和(he)應用Java。
_x000D_3. 學習Java需要多長時(shi)間?
_x000D_學習Java的時(shi)間因(yin)人而(er)異,取決于個(ge)人的學習能(neng)力和(he)投入(ru)的時(shi)間。通(tong)常情況(kuang)下(xia),初學者需要花(hua)費幾個(ge)月的時(shi)間才能(neng)掌握Java的基本(ben)語(yu)法和(he)常用的編程概念。
_x000D_4. 學習Java后可以做什么(me)?
_x000D_學習(xi)(xi)Java后(hou),初學者可以(yi)開發桌面應(ying)(ying)用(yong)(yong)程序、Web應(ying)(ying)用(yong)(yong)、移動應(ying)(ying)用(yong)(yong)和企業級應(ying)(ying)用(yong)(yong)等。Java的應(ying)(ying)用(yong)(yong)領域廣(guang)泛,初學者可以(yi)選(xuan)擇自己感(gan)興趣的領域進行深入學習(xi)(xi)和實踐。
_x000D_5. 如(ru)何(he)提高Java編程(cheng)技能?
_x000D_提(ti)(ti)高Java編(bian)程技能(neng)需要不斷的(de)學習和實踐。初學者(zhe)可以通過閱讀相關(guan)的(de)書籍和教程,參與在線(xian)課(ke)程和實戰項目,加入開發者(zhe)社區和參加技術交流活動等(deng)方式(shi)來提(ti)(ti)升自己的(de)技能(neng)。
_x000D_Java從入門(men)到(dao)精通適合初(chu)學(xue)者(zhe)。它的(de)(de)(de)簡潔、可(ke)靠(kao)和跨平臺的(de)(de)(de)特性,以及廣(guang)泛的(de)(de)(de)應用領(ling)域(yu)和豐富的(de)(de)(de)資(zi)源,使得初(chu)學(xue)者(zhe)可(ke)以輕松入門(men)并深入學(xue)習(xi)。要成(cheng)為Java的(de)(de)(de)專家(jia)需(xu)要付(fu)出大量(liang)的(de)(de)(de)時間和精力,初(chu)學(xue)者(zhe)需(xu)要有(you)(you)耐心(xin)和毅力去(qu)克服(fu)困(kun)難,不斷(duan)提(ti)升自己的(de)(de)(de)技能和知識。無論(lun)是(shi)零基礎的(de)(de)(de)初(chu)學(xue)者(zhe)還是(shi)有(you)(you)一定(ding)編程基礎的(de)(de)(de)學(xue)習(xi)者(zhe),都可(ke)以選擇Java作為自己的(de)(de)(de)學(xue)習(xi)和發展的(de)(de)(de)方向(xiang)。
_x000D_